Top 5 Idler Games Performance on Unified Platform in South America, Q1 2024

In Q1 2024, the top 5 idler games in South America exhibited varying performances across downloads, revenue, and active users. Here's a detailed look at how each game fared.

My Perfect Hotel had a strong start with weekly downloads peaking at 555K in the first week of January. Downloads saw a decline mid-quarter, reaching a low of 245K in mid-March, before bouncing back to 341K by the end of March. Weekly revenue fluctuated, peaking at approximately $4K in early January and stabilizing around $2.8K towards the end of the quarter. Active users saw a general downward trend from 1.48M in the first week to 909K by the last week of March.

Outlets Rush showed a notable decrease in weekly downloads, starting at 493K in early January and dropping to 118K by the end of March. Revenue followed a similar trend, with the highest weekly revenue of $2.5K in early January, tapering off to around $1.4K by the end of the quarter. Active users fluctuated but ended the quarter with a slight increase from 860K in early January to 744K in late March.

Burger Please! experienced a decline in weekly downloads from 258K in early January to 72.6K by the end of March. Revenue was relatively low, peaking at $1.2K in early January and dropping to $632 by the last week of March. Active users remained robust, starting at 3.81M and showing an overall increase to 3.90M by the end of the quarter.

Eatventure saw a steady performance with weekly downloads starting at 101K in early January, dipping mid-quarter, and then rising to 79K by the end of March. Revenue showed a stable trend, increasing from $2.2K in early January to $2.8K by the end of March. Active users mirrored this stability, starting at 479K and ending the quarter at 460K.

Idle Office Tycoon-Money game had a varied performance with weekly downloads peaking at 155K in early January and dropping significantly to 25K by the end of March. Revenue also declined from $15.3K in early January to around $2.3K by the end of March. Active users followed this downward trend, from 202K in early January to 66K by the end of the quarter.
